Output caa8680430e9f08c20e287e4707da63d5b70719d4951fda33c05150394c176be:27

value
10759843
script pubkey
OP_0 OP_PUSHBYTES_20 c8a9f4d2394abc297515b9cead50e661bb0b6f84
address
bc1qez5lf53ef27zjag4h882658xvxaskmuypj73vc
transaction
caa8680430e9f08c20e287e4707da63d5b70719d4951fda33c05150394c176be